Synthesis of PBAT through transesterification with discarded PET

Abstract:

Poly(ethylene terephthalate⁃co⁃butylene adipate) (PBAT) was prepared through transesterification using waste poly(ethylene terephthalate) (PET) as a raw material. The structure and compositions of the PBAT products were determined by nuclear magnetic resonance and infrared spectroscopy, and their thermal properties were investigated using TGA and DSC. The contact angle of PBAT was measured by a five⁃point method, and their tensile properties were measured using a universal test machine. The results indicated that there was no thermal decomposition occurring below 300 ºC for the PBAT products. This is an indication of good heat resistance. The PBAT developed in this work exhibited a contact angle of 78.54º, indicating a good hydrophilic nature. Moreover, the PBAT presented elongation at break of over 900 %, indicating a good application potential.
